Transaction 106fdca080f332312793718dde95a1b970578745c581bda2e3d0d723eba84dbd

1 Input
2 Outputs
  • 106fdca080f332312793718dde95a1b970578745c581bda2e3d0d723eba84dbd:0
  • value  2133341
    address  12E6QifbjES27y68ykg1TeRU7ViZdeMd6z
  • 106fdca080f332312793718dde95a1b970578745c581bda2e3d0d723eba84dbd:1
  • value  5645993
    address  bc1q6m5jz54zupzw8k7nh9749tgau32nklkml08r40yymp7tqe99jh8sc52ltg